Maybe you are visiting Barcelona and you’ve heard that Catalonia might become independent from Spain? Would you like to know why?

catalonia_1

Tot-Història is a cultural association of historians who can organise a small workshop for you in English in order to explain why some Catalans have begun this process and why other Catalans oppose it. In the workshop we will also talk about the hopes on one side and the fears on the other, about the main actors who are in favour and against and those who are participating in this movement. The historical background and the current context will also be discussed from a rigorous and dispassionate point of view, with the reasoning of both supporters and detractors clearly defined.
